Can a single tracer light up cancer's first stop? a trial puts a hybrid dye-and-radioactive marker to the test.

Summary

This trial tests whether a new hybrid tracer, ICG-99mTc-nanoscan, can replace the standard tracer for sentinel node biopsy in people with penile cancer, melanoma, or oral cancer. The hybrid tracer combines a fluorescent dye with a radioactive marker, potentially allowing surgeons to see lymph nodes both before and during surgery with one injection. Researchers will compare how well the new tracer matches the standard one in identifying sentinel nodes on imaging. The study enrolls 29 adults scheduled for a sentinel node procedure as part of their routine care.

What this could lead to
If the new tracer proves as effective as the standard one, it could simplify sentinel node procedures by allowing both preoperative imaging and real-time surgical guidance with a single injection.
What could go wrong
This is a small validation study with only 29 participants, so results may not apply broadly. The new tracer might not match the standard's accuracy, and there is a risk of allergic reaction or false negatives.
